Controlling welding fumes relies on directing clean air to where contaminants are generated and pulling those contaminants away from the breathing zone. The best approach combines general ventilation to dilute the overall air and local exhaust to capture fumes at the source, with the air flow designed to move from a clean source toward the work area so contaminants are displaced rather than recirculated. Putting in as many fans as possible isn’t effective because it can create unpredictable air currents, push fumes around instead of away, and may pull contaminated air back toward workers or into other spaces. It also wastes energy and can add heat and noise without reliably removing the hazards. So the option that doesn’t make the best use of ventilation is adding lots of fans without targeting airflow to capture fumes at the source and maintain clean-to-contaminated air movement.
